    In Quebec City, the decision to use Finasteride after a hair transplant is a common topic of discussion among patients and medical professionals. Finasteride, a medication primarily used to treat male pattern baldness, can play a significant role in post-transplant care. However, its necessity varies from patient to patient based on individual hair loss patterns, genetic factors, and the overall health of the transplanted hair follicles.

    After a hair transplant, Finasteride can help in several ways. It aids in preventing further hair loss, ensuring that the newly transplanted hair has a better chance of thriving. Additionally, it can enhance the overall density of the hair, contributing to a more natural and fuller appearance. Medical professionals in Quebec City often recommend Finasteride as part of a comprehensive post-operative care plan to maximize the success of the transplant.

    However, the requirement for Finasteride post-transplant is not universal. Factors such as the patient's age, the extent of hair loss, and the specific techniques used during the transplant procedure can influence this decision. It's crucial for patients to have a thorough consultation with their surgeon to understand their individual needs and the potential benefits and risks associated with Finasteride use.

    In summary, while Finasteride can be a beneficial addition to post-hair transplant care in Quebec City, its necessity is determined on a case-by-case basis. Patients are advised to engage in detailed discussions with their healthcare providers to make informed decisions about their treatment plan.

    Is Finasteride Required After Hair Transplant In Quebec City?

    In Quebec City, the decision to use Finasteride after a hair transplant is a topic that often garners significant attention from both patients and medical professionals. As a seasoned medical expert in the field of hair restoration, I often encounter questions regarding the necessity and benefits of Finasteride post-transplant. Here, I aim to provide a comprehensive and authoritative perspective on this matter.

    Firstly, it's crucial to understand that Finasteride, a medication commonly used to treat male pattern baldness, can play a vital role in the maintenance and longevity of hair transplant results. However, its use is not universally mandatory. The decision to prescribe Finasteride after a hair transplant is highly individualized and depends on various factors, including the patient's medical history, the extent of hair loss, and the specific goals of the transplant procedure.

    Understanding Individual Factors

    Each patient is unique, and their response to Finasteride can vary. For some, the medication can significantly enhance the outcome of the hair transplant by preventing further hair loss and promoting hair regrowth. In contrast, others may not experience the same benefits or may have contraindications that preclude the use of Finasteride. Therefore, a thorough consultation with a qualified medical professional is essential to determine the appropriateness of Finasteride in each case.

    Benefits and Considerations

    The primary benefit of Finasteride is its ability to inhibit the conversion of testosterone to dihydrotestosterone (DHT), a hormone known to contribute to hair loss. By reducing DHT levels, Finasteride can help maintain the transplanted hair and prevent new hair loss, thereby enhancing the overall success of the transplant. However, it's important to note that Finasteride is not a cure-all and should be used in conjunction with other post-operative care recommendations provided by your surgeon.

    Conclusion

    In conclusion, while Finasteride is often recommended after a hair transplant in Quebec City, it is not a mandatory requirement. The decision to use Finasteride should be based on a comprehensive evaluation of individual factors and should be discussed in detail with your healthcare provider. By understanding the potential benefits and considerations, patients can make informed decisions that align with their specific needs and goals. Always remember, the key to successful hair restoration is a personalized approach tailored to your unique circumstances.

    Is Finasteride Required After Hair Transplant in Quebec City?

    Hair transplant surgery is a significant step towards regaining a fuller, more youthful head of hair. However, the journey doesn't end with the procedure itself. Post-operative care, including the use of medications like Finasteride, plays a crucial role in ensuring the success and longevity of your hair transplant results.

    Finasteride, commonly known by the brand name Propecia, is a medication primarily used to treat male pattern baldness. It works by inhibiting the conversion of testosterone to dihydrotestosterone (DHT), a hormone that contributes to hair loss. While Finasteride is not mandatory after a hair transplant, its use can significantly enhance the outcomes.

    Why Consider Finasteride Post-Transplant?

    1. Preventing Further Hair Loss: One of the primary reasons to consider Finasteride after a hair transplant is to prevent further hair loss. Even after a successful transplant, the hair follicles in the surrounding areas can still be susceptible to DHT, leading to continued thinning or loss. Finasteride helps maintain the existing hair and can prevent the need for additional procedures.

    2. Enhancing Transplanted Hair Growth: Finasteride can also promote healthier hair growth in the transplanted follicles. By reducing DHT levels, it creates a more favorable environment for the new hair to grow stronger and thicker.

    3. Long-Term Success: For long-term success, it's essential to address the underlying causes of hair loss. Finasteride helps in this regard by targeting the hormonal imbalance that leads to hair loss, ensuring that your hair transplant results last for years to come.

    Is Finasteride Right for You?

    While Finasteride offers numerous benefits, it's not suitable for everyone. Some individuals may experience side effects, although these are generally mild and temporary. It's crucial to consult with your surgeon or a healthcare provider to determine if Finasteride is the right choice for you based on your medical history and individual needs.

    In conclusion, while Finasteride is not a mandatory requirement after a hair transplant in Quebec City, it can be a valuable addition to your post-operative care regimen. By preventing further hair loss and enhancing the growth of transplanted hair, Finasteride can help you achieve and maintain the best possible results from your hair transplant surgery. Always consult with a professional to make an informed decision tailored to your specific situation.
